Mountain biking around Northern Savonia offers diverse landscapes across Eastern Finland. The region features vast forests of pine, spruce, and birch, interspersed with numerous lakes and connecting waterways. This varied terrain includes lush forests and rocky slopes, providing a mix of riding environments. Puijo hill near Kuopio and the Tahko area are notable for their dedicated mountain bike trails and significant descents.

Located on the shores of a clear water pond in the old quartzite mine of Rahasmäki, the campfire site is a lovely place to have a break. The mine was in operation during 1940-1948, producing about 40,000 tons of white quartzite sand and gravel. There are two lean-to’s with fireplaces, firewood and toilet.

Northern Savonia offers a diverse network of nearly 90 mountain bike trails. These routes cater to various skill levels, from easy paths to challenging technical descents.
The prime seasons for mountain biking in Northern Savonia are spring and summer, typically from May to September. During these months, you can expect mild weather and long daylight hours, perfect for exploring the region's extensive trail networks.
Yes, Northern Savonia has trails suitable for beginners and families. There are 19 easy routes available. For example, the Lintharju Ridge Trail – Pine Forest Singletrack loop from Suonenjoki is an easy 12.9-mile (20.8 km) route that offers a pleasant ride through pine forests.
Absolutely. For experienced riders seeking a challenge, Northern Savonia features 46 difficult routes. A notable option is the Rahasmäki Route, a 13.1-mile (21.1 km) loop with varied terrain and scenic viewpoints, often completed in under two hours. Another demanding option is the Kinahmi – Karvolanmäki loop from Tahko, which spans 30.5 miles (49.1 km) with significant elevation changes.
Northern Savonia, part of the Finnish Lakeland, is characterized by vast forests of pine, spruce, and birch, interspersed with countless lakes and connecting waterways. You'll encounter varied terrain, from lush forests to rocky slopes, offering breathtaking views of the region's natural beauty.
Yes, many trails offer scenic vistas. The Puijo hill near Kuopio provides panoramic views of the city and Lake Kallavesi. You can also visit the Puijo Tower or the Vanuvuori Observation Tower for stunning outlooks. The Tahko Stairs at Huutavanholma also offer a challenging ascent with rewarding views.
Many mountain bike routes in Northern Savonia are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. Examples include the Lintharju Ridge Trail – Pine Forest Singletrack loop and the Larch Forest Path – Entrance to the park loop from Kuopio.
The mountain bike trails in Northern Savonia are highly regarded by the komoot community, holding an average rating of 4.3 stars from over 90 reviews. Riders often praise the diverse landscapes, the well-maintained trails, and the variety of options for different skill levels.
Yes, the region offers several spots for resting and picnicking. You might find facilities like the Keskilahti Shelter and Picnic Area or the Enonranta Campfire Site. Some routes, like the Winter Trail with Jumps – Barn Café loop from Puijonlaakso, even pass by cafes.
Kuopio and Tahko are two prominent hubs for mountain biking in Northern Savonia. Kuopio features trails around Puijo hill, while Tahko is known for its versatile route selection, including a dedicated Bike Park and routes with significant elevation changes.
Yes, winter fat biking is a popular activity in Northern Savonia. The snowy landscapes transform into a haven for winter sports, and many trails are suitable for fat biking, offering a unique experience through the frozen forests.
For those looking to practice and hone their skills, Kuopio offers Rauhalinna Bike Park and Savilahden Urheilupuisto Bike Park. There are also bike parks located in Nilsiä, providing dedicated areas for various mountain biking techniques.
